  • GIFTS IN GENERAL: Here are some holiday goodies for no one in particular. Just some funny / thoughtful / unique gift ideas I’ve rounded up as possibilities for family and friends. [Clockwise from top left:]
Fred Micro $12 [Cardboard Safari]: Give this recycled cardboard trophy to the college student or crazy uncle in the family (in my case, both). Heck, give it to a baby - I have it in my nursery. 
Vintage Curio Pendants $8.50 [twostringjane]: Vintage pendants on a red string? Under ten bucks? Give one to everyone you know (including me). 
Sleepy Dog Pillow $22 [robinandmould]: Kids and adults will cuddle up to this little guy.
Folding Salad Forks $38 [Jonathan’s Spoons]: For the cook in the family - these tongs fold up flat and only require one hand to serve - easy and beautiful.
Tiny Text Bowl $22 [Paloma’s Nest]: Give this handcrafted bowl to a loved one - it will surely become a favorite heirloom.
Whale Box $49 [Areaware]: Karl Zahn’s Animal Box series features carefully chosen animals made from new-growth wood. The whale, which represents power, will safely hide treasures.
